Chapter 3

Blast to the Past

Dean followed his father down the road, as he went to turn the corner he ran right into Castiel and Damaris, his sister. "What is this?" Dean questioned, his agitation was written clear on his face.

Damaris crossed her arms looking at Castiel. She hated the fact that Castiel had decided to do this all on his own, and there would be repercussions with the whole thing of him bringing Dean into the past.

"What does it look like?" Castiel questioned his brows furrowing as he waited for Dean to answer him.

"Is it real?" Dean questioned gritting his teeth together some as he looked at the dark hair blue eyed angel.

"Very."

"Okay, so what? Angels got their hands on some DeLoreans? How did I get here?"

Damaris looked at Dean with her lips pursed together before she answered instead of her brother. "Time is fluid, Dean. It's not easy, but we can bend it on occasion." She told him softly as she tucked some of her hair behind ear knowing that Dean wouldn't be happy with this reveal.

"Well bend it back or tell me what the hell I'm doing here!" Dean snapped looking at the two angels.

Damaris looked at him. "I'm not the one that sent you back. I was against it from the start."

Castiel looked at Dean. "I told you, you have to stop it." He told Dean again telling him what he needed to know, but not fully.

"Stop what? Huh? What, is there something ansty after my dad?" Dean turned as a car horn sounded, when he turned back both Damaris and Castiel were gone.

SPNSPN

Damaris looked at her brother with narrowed eyes. "Remind me again why I had gone with you?"

"He wouldn't hurt you." Castiel said looking at her like it was the most obvious thing in the world.

"You do know that I was in that time line… you know what would have happened if I met up with my past self. Are you trying to create a paradox?"

Castiel shook his head. "No, Damaris."

"Sure you weren't. Next time if you send Dean into the past don't involve me in it. Alright? I refuse to have you put me in the middle of this."

SPNSPN

Dean watched through the window of the diner looking at his mom and dad. He bit his lower lip softly. "Sammy, wherever you are, Mom's a babe. I'm going to hell… again." He heard the fluttering of wings behind him which caused him to turn. His green eyes widened when he saw Damaris standing there, but not dressed in clothes he had seen her in prior. She was in a whole new wardrobe that screamed the 70's.

"I knew I had felt a shift in time… someone not belonging." She said as she looked at him. "Dean Winchester… Troublesome to come all this way."

"I know you."

Damaris tilted her head to the side causing her dark hair to fall to the side which made him realize it was much longer now than what it was in his time. "How do you know me?"

"I…"

"I know an angel brought you here. The light surrounding you… it's angel magic." Damaris said looking at him. "Whatever you're doing here…. Go home. I mean it." She turned on her heels. "You aren't meant to see this past. And that is a promise." She walked away from him and down the sidewalk before disappearing in a flutter of wings.

SPNSPN

Present Day

Damaris looked at her brother with anger flaring in her blue eyes. "You sent him there to find out the truth why?"
"You know why. It happened right under your eyes. You should've known that this was happening…"

Damaris looked away sharply thinking a few choice words before she really could answer. "Are you blaming this for what happened in 1973 on me? Mary Winchester making that deal with Azazel to bring back John? And then him infecting Sam with his blood?" Her eyes glowed a silver blue alerting Cas that she was getting a bit upset with the whole thing.

"Blaming you… no."

SPNSPN

Dean slept in his bed and he gasped waking up.

Castiel and Damaris stood at the end of the bed as Dean sat up on the bed.

"I couldn't stop any of it. She still made the deal. She still died in the nursery, didn't she?" Dean questioned looking at Castiel with an accusing gaze.

"Don't be too hard on yourself. You couldn't have stopped it." Castiel said looking at Dean dead in the eyes.

"What?"

"My brother's an idiot for sending you back there." Damaris said giving him a dirty look. "Destiny can't be changed, Dean." She pushed some of her hair back from her face. "All roads lead to the same destination."

"Then why'd he send me back?" Dean questioned looking at Castiel with hurt in his eyes. He couldn't understand why Castiel had sent him back in time if he couldn't stop it from happening.

"For the truth. Now you know everything we do."

"What the hell are you talking about?"

Castiel looked at the other bed which hadn't been slept in.

Dean looked over at the other bed. "Where's Sam?"

"We know what Azazel did to your brother. What we don't know is why… what his endgame is. He went to great lengths to cover that up."

"Where's Sam?" Dean repeated his questioned looking at the two angels.

"425 Waterman." Damaris said softly looking at him.

Dean grabbed his keys and his jacket.

"Your brother is headed down a dangerous road, Dean, and we're not sure where it leads. So stop it. Or we will."

Damaris gave Dean a small weak smile and was gone not even a minute later in a fluttering of wings leaving Castiel with Dean.

She appeared in her home and took a shaky breath closing her eyes. She tangled her hand into her hair as a few tears slid down her cheeks. She couldn't believe that Castiel would say that… think so little of Sam Winchester. She felt like… there was something that she could do, but he wasn't ready to meet an Angel of the Lord. Especially one that had been walking the earth for the last 1500 years. Perhaps soon the time would come and Sam would meet her.
